High-Risk Auto Insurance

High-risk insurance policies are primarily made for drivers who are “less than perfect.” Someone with a previous record of violations or accidents will likely opt for high-risk insurance. Insurance providers may provide these options at higher prices, although some companies do not offer these services.

Auto insurance companies measure risk in many ways and then decide whether to provide you with an ideal insurance scheme. Although accidents and traffic violation tickets make you a risk, bad credit or a lapse in your insurance coverage may leave you in debt.

The risk of a person determines which company will provide you with their insurance scheme. None of the companies have the same policies or rates. To get ideal rates, compare auto insurance companies and opt for the one that provides you with the maximum amount of coverage at the perfect speed.

We will show you what to expect as you search for coverage, how to save the maximum amount of money on the policy you have opted for, and how to save even more in the future. First and foremost, you must consider whether you are a high-risk driver

Most Common Categories of Drivers

Inexperienced Drivers: If drivers have been driving for less than ten years, they are known as inexperienced drivers. Most insurance companies imply a more significant surcharge for freshly provided with a license. The amount of tax eventually shrinks every year as the driver becomes more and more experienced.

Young Drivers: Young drivers, especially those in their teens, have the highest number of accidents. Therefore, the amount of insurance provided to these fresh drivers is tremendous. Every insurance company classifies age groups differently, but if you are under 25, you can most likely expect to be enrolled in the most expensive insurance policy.

Drivers with Black Marks on their Record: A single ticket or a minor accident is not much, and all insurance companies mostly overlook it. However, if you have multiple tickets or have been in a severe and significant accident, you must opt for SR-22 insurance, which requires you to pay more than average due to the black marks on your record. It does not make you high risk, but the trouble or damage you may have caused.

Drivers who have not been insured: Insurance companies assume that you are riskier and have been driving without insurance if you are attaining a driver’s license without insurance, even if you are not.

Drivers with Bad Credit: Drivers with a poor credit-based insurance history tend to have filed more frequent claims.

High-Risk Auto Insurance: Costs & Expectations

High-risk auto insurance companies, what they cost, and what to expect from a non-standard policy.

As a high-risk driver, you will not fall into the category of simple drivers. Therefore, you must opt for something that falls into the driving you present. Some rivers have very few or no violations, a minimum amount of claims, good credit, and continuous insurance history. Most often, you will get better rates as they pose less risk of damage—preferred drivers who are older and married also tend to get more discounts.

High-risk drivers can get standard policies at a higher rate from a traditional insurance company. Another option is to opt for a non-standard approach, which has some restrictions attached to it. For example, who can drive the car, and how much coverage can you buy?

Non-standard markets draw both small, niche companies and big companies as well. They make up and represent approximately one-fifth of all private insurance companies. A few insurance companies that sell high-risk auto insurance policies are as follows:

  • The General, A Subsidiary of American Family Insurance
  • Access Auto Insurance
  • Infinity Insurance

The negative aspect is that you will eventually pay more for a high-risk driver. However, if you are not, do not hinder yourself from opting for insurance, as you will get lower rates comparatively. For instance, a website analysis found that, on average, drivers will pay 76 percent more after a conviction of drunk driving, 66% more if they have poor credit, and 36% more for two speeding tickets.

The good news is that you will probably save more money comparing car insurance rates than a standard driver because you will start at a much higher rate.

Navigating Non-Standard Auto Insurance: What to Expect and Potential Limitations

If you opt for a non-standard policy, expect the following things:

You may have limits on who can drive your car: Some non-standard auto insurance policies will allow you to cover only specific drivers you have named in your policy. Your insurance may not cover that loss if someone gets into an accident in your vehicle and is not listed on your policy. Additionally, your insurance company may exclude some family members, often those who are under 25.

You may reduce your coverage in some circumstances: If someone you have not named on your policy is driving your car, you may face what are known as step-down provisions, which will reduce the amount of liability coverage.

You may miss the little extras: Even if you fall into the category of a safe driver, there is a chance that you may not have a vanishing deductible or accident forgiveness if you opt for a non-standard policy.

Global Accounting Standards

As the world is becoming a global village, so is the business world. More companies are operating globally. The International Financial Reporting System has developed standards that ensure a transparent, efficient, and accountable financial market worldwide. All countries have their own set of rules and standards for accounting and financial reporting, and it is essential to know them.

ADP. Payroll – HR – Benefits
Importance of Global Accounting Standards

For a corporation that has gone global, it is a must to follow these accounting standards. These standards are guidelines and procedures for accounting in private or government bodies. Developing these standards ensures that accounting information is uniform and that decisions are made reasonably.

The principal role of accounting standards is to bring universality to financial records and bookkeeping. Government organizations, private corporations, and other accounting bodies must follow the same procedure. A uniform process in accounting allows comparisons among the financial status of similar bodies. The financial position of a government organization can easily be compared with the economic work of a private organization with the same objectives.

Accounting standards are developed to ensure a transparent system in an organization. The accounting principles and procedures are made so that information can be open to observers. Transparency and openness are essential in general plans, trusts, and government companies. Standards limit organizations’ use of creative accounting to move items around.

Types of Accounting Standards 

Disclosure standards: A standard set of rules for disclosing accounting policies to external users exists.

Presentation standards: The accounting information comprising financial statements, cash flow charts, and balance sheets must be uniform as designated by the accounting standards for financial reporting.

Content standards: The content of accounting data must be according to the standards set for the content data. No single entity should be missing from the content of financial reporting.

Debt Management & Bankruptcy Options

If your company or business has been in trouble for a while and you cannot seem to pay off your corporate debts, your collectors may start looking for money. They can do this by threatening lawful action against you or your company. The way your industry is set up and whether you or your business guarantees any debts or recompenses will predict how much your creditors will be able to get from you through your bookkeeping records. Furthermore, whether you file for insolvency may also change how much a creditor can obtain.

Protect the Company

Understandably, the first possibility of saving a business while handling its debt is taking money out of your pocket and putting it into your business. This deliberate risk has possibly failed as many times as it has prospered. It should only be done if you can validate it as a short-term bookkeeping approach that promises the probability of a long-term payout.

Cut Expenses

If you cannot bond out your business with private assets, you need to recognize areas where you can condense costs. You could sublease the unused space or sell off unused equipment. While lessening your employees is not a striking option, it may be essential to keep your business alive.

Contact Clients and Providers

Stay associated with your consumers and seek ways to upsurge your exposure and develop your business model, thus increasing your profits. Offer your best clients discounts if they can pay you quicker. You should also contact your dealers to arrange discounts and deferred expenditures.

Contact Creditors

Contact every collector and advise them of your pickle. Ignoring your money lenders can only worsen matters while confronting a debt problem is easier when you act timely. Since it’s in everyone’s interest to find a resolution, request that your investors work with you on bookkeeping to lower interest rates, increase your credit line, or streamline your repayment options.

LastPass – Family or Org Password Vault
Amalgamate Loans

You can merge your business loans into one reimbursement, which may reduce monthly costs without negatively affecting your credit. A business debt consolidation loan can allow you to deal with a single collector rather than many and perhaps get a loan with a lower interest rate. A debt consolidation company can facilitate the process hired to take accountability for conveying the new loan, gathering payments of your business, and paying off your former creditors. The loan may be unsecured or secured by business assets.

Bankruptcy

As a last resort, liquidation is a route to salvage a company, especially if the business’s debt challenges are temporary and the company is otherwise viable. Liquidation can always be measured when your company is deep in the red, and you may face collectors coming after you. There needs to be a lot of thought before filing for bankruptcy, but it may be able to provide you with the period you need to get the whole lot straightened out. There is no assurance of what possessions you can keep after insolvency, so you have to prepare yourself.

Benefits of Bankruptcy: How it Can Help You

One of the main gains that can come from filing for liquidation is time. Once you have filed for insolvency, the bankruptcy court of law typically puts an automatic stay on all debt collection, meaning that none of your collectors can ban or recuperate your assets.

In addition, liquidation can wipe out unsafe debt (not protected by property, like credit card debt). Fortified debts (e.g., home mortgages and car loans) are another story and must be deliberated individually. Because you put up possessions as a security for the loan, your creditor is still possibly authorized to take it, even if you file for insolvency.

Final Note

However, if you think you are in imminent danger of losing your business and need help quickly, bankruptcy might be your best option. But before you file, get advice from a knowledgeable small-business attorney with bankruptcy experience.

Accounting Insights: Key Reports

Managerial accounting, also called management or cost accounting, emphasizes inside information received through financial accounting. Managerial accounting reports are used for planning, regulating, decision-making, and measuring performance. According to requirements, These reports are continuously generated throughout the accounting and bookkeeping period. Because many critical decisions depend on the authenticity of these reports, they should be carefully crafted by experts adept at bookkeeping. Managers then analyze these reports to highlight specific patterns and convert them into useful information for the company. Below is an explanation of specific such reports.

Budget Reports

Budget managerial accounting reports are critical in measuring company performance and are generated for small businesses and, department-wise, for large organizations. However, each company creates an overall budget to understand the grand scheme of their business. A budget estimate is made based on previous experiences, though a great budget always caters to unforeseen circumstances that might arise. A company’s budget lists all sources of earnings and expenditures. A company tries to achieve its goals and mission while staying within the budgeted amount.

Managerial accounting reports related to budgeting can guide managers in offering better employee incentives, cutting costs, and renegotiating terms with vendors and suppliers. Therefore, a budget report is critical to any business.

Account Receivable Aging Reports

If your business relies heavily on extending credit, account receivable aging reports are vital. Breaking down the remaining balances of your clients into specific periods allows managers to identify the defaulters and find issues in the company collection process. If there are many defaulters, then the company may need a complete transformation to tighter credit policies, as cash flow is critical to the operation of any business. There is always some bad debt that needs to be written off. However, you cannot make it a habit. You must always know who owes you what.

Cost Managerial Accounting Reports

Managerial accounting computes the costs of articles that are manufactured. All raw material costs, overhead, labor, and any added costs are taken into deliberation. The totals are divided by the amounts of products produced. A cost report offers a summary of all of this information. This report allows managers to realize the cost prices of items versus their selling prices. Profit margins are estimated and monitored through these reports as you have a clear picture of all the costs that went into the production or procurement of the articles.

Inventory waste, hourly labor costs, and overhead costs are also included in cost managerial accounting reports. These reports provide an exact understanding of all expenses, which is essential for better resource optimization among all departments.

Performance Reports

Performance reports are created to review the performance of a company as a whole as well as for each employee at the end of a term. Departmental performance reports are also generated in large organizations. Managers use these performance reports to make critical strategic decisions about the organization’s future. Individuals are often awarded for their commitment to the organization, and underperformers are laid off or dealt with as required.

Performance-related managerial accounting reports also offer deep insight into the workings of a company. If you think that you should be performing in a specific capacity, but somehow that is not happening, these reports can point you toward flaws in the setup. The Top 5 Trucking Logistics Obstacles Reshaping the Industry

The trucking industry faces unprecedented challenges that threaten operational efficiency and profitability. Understanding these obstacles in depth allows companies to develop targeted strategies that address root causes rather than symptoms.

Driver shortages and workforce gaps

The U.S. trucking industry faces a shortage of 78,000 drivers in 2024, with projections reaching 200,000 by 2025 according to the American Trucking Associations. This crisis stems from an aging workforce—the average driver age is 47—combined with insufficient recruitment of younger workers who view trucking as outdated or unappealing. The shortage translates directly to delayed shipments, increased labor costs, and strained customer relationships.

Beyond basic compensation, successful companies are revolutionizing driver retention through innovative approaches. Beacon Transport reduced turnover by 40% by implementing AI-assisted platooning technology that allows drivers to complete shorter routes and spend more nights at home. This technology-driven solution addresses the core complaint of extended time away from family while maintaining operational efficiency.

Fuel cost volatility and economic pressures

Fuel represents approximately 30% of operational expenses for trucking companies, making price volatility a critical concern. Diesel prices averaged $3.538 per gallon in May 2025, down from the peak of $5.81 in June 2022 but still 18% higher than 2020 averages. This unpredictability makes budgeting challenging and can quickly erode profit margins during price spikes.

Smart operators are implementing multi-faceted approaches to fuel management. XPO Logistics partnered with renewable fuel suppliers to adopt Hydrotreated Vegetable Oil (HVO), reducing both costs and carbon emissions. Meanwhile, companies using dynamic route optimization software report fuel savings of 15-20% through reduced idle time and more efficient path planning.

Regulatory and safety compliance complexity

The regulatory landscape for trucking continues to expand, with new safety standards, environmental regulations, and cross-border requirements adding layers of complexity. Electronic Logging Device (ELD) mandates, Hours of Service (HOS) regulations, and varying state-level requirements create a compliance maze that costs companies thousands in violations and administrative overhead.

Keystone Corporation exemplifies proactive compliance management, reducing violations by 60% through real-time compliance dashboards and quarterly Department of Transportation (DOT) audits. Their system automatically flags potential violations before they occur, allowing dispatchers to adjust routes and schedules proactively. This preventive approach saves an average of $50,000 annually in fines and legal fees per fleet.

Technological integration barriers

While technology offers solutions to many trucking challenges, adoption remains slow due to high initial costs, training requirements, and resistance to change. The Transportation Management Systems market will grow from $13.62 billion in 2023 to $68.32 billion by 2033, yet many small to medium-sized carriers struggle to implement these systems effectively.

Volvo Trucks addresses this challenge through scalable telematics systems that grow with fleet needs. Their approach reduced idle time by 35% through predictive maintenance alerts that prevent breakdowns before they occur. The key to successful technology adoption lies in phased implementation with comprehensive training programs that demonstrate immediate value to skeptical drivers and managers.

Supply chain disruptions and congestion

E-commerce growth has exponentially increased freight demand, creating bottlenecks at ports and distribution centers. The Durban port faced 9.8-day delays in June 2025 due to labor shortages, costing carriers $12,000 daily per idled ship. These delays cascade through the supply chain, affecting delivery schedules and customer satisfaction.

PLS Logistics countered congestion challenges through regional consolidation hubs and third-party logistics (3PL) diversification, reducing dwell time by 28%. Their strategy involves maintaining relationships with multiple carriers and routes, allowing flexibility when primary channels become congested. This redundancy costs more upfront but saves significantly during disruption events.

Innovative Solutions for Workforce and Fuel Challenges

Addressing driver shortages and fuel volatility requires thinking beyond traditional solutions. The most successful companies combine multiple strategies to create comprehensive programs that attract talent and control costs.

Redefining driver recruitment and retention

Traditional recruitment focusing solely on competitive pay no longer suffices in today’s labor market. Tesla’s electric truck training academies attract Gen Z talent by positioning trucking as a high-tech career path. These programs emphasize autonomous vehicle technology, environmental sustainability, and career advancement opportunities beyond traditional driving roles.

Companies creating hybrid positions see particular success. Cross-border logistics specialists who combine driving with customs expertise command premium salaries while enjoying varied work responsibilities. Brewer Science pioneered AI-assisted platooning that allows senior drivers to mentor newcomers remotely, creating a apprenticeship model that appeals to both experienced operators and tech-savvy recruits.

  • Implement graduated CDL programs partnering with community colleges
  • Create clear advancement paths from driver to dispatcher to management
  • Offer flexible scheduling options including part-time and regional routes
  • Invest in modern equipment that prioritizes driver comfort and safety
  • Establish mentorship programs pairing veteran drivers with newcomers

Fuel cost mitigation through tech and forecasting

ABC Trucking’s partnership with Angus Hedging demonstrates the power of financial planning in fuel management. By locking in fuel prices through hedging contracts, they protected their $2 million annual fuel budget from market volatility, achieving 15% cost reduction compared to industry averages during the 2023 price surge.

Technology amplifies these financial strategies. Truckstop’s data analytics platform identified low-toll alternative routes that cut fuel consumption by 18% while maintaining delivery times. The system analyzes real-time traffic patterns, weather conditions, and fuel prices to suggest optimal routes that balance speed with efficiency.

Integration of alternative fuels provides additional stability. Unilever’s transition to HVO fuel saved $1.2 million annually while reducing carbon emissions by 90%. Though initial infrastructure investment reached $500,000, the payback period was just five months due to fuel savings and government incentives.

Leveraging Technology for Operational Excellence

Technology transformation in trucking extends beyond basic GPS tracking to sophisticated systems that optimize every aspect of operations. Companies embracing comprehensive digital strategies report efficiency gains of 25-40% within two years of implementation.

Transportation management systems as operational backbone

Modern TMS platforms integrate dispatch, billing, maintenance, and compliance into unified dashboards that provide real-time visibility across operations. These systems eliminate data silos that previously caused inefficiencies and errors. When properly implemented, TMS reduces administrative time by 60% while improving accuracy in routing, billing, and reporting.

The key to TMS success lies in careful vendor selection and phased implementation. Companies should prioritize systems that integrate with existing software rather than requiring complete infrastructure overhauls. Training programs must address both technical skills and change management to overcome resistance from employees comfortable with legacy processes.

AI and predictive analytics revolution

Artificial intelligence transforms trucking operations through applications beyond basic route optimization. Predictive maintenance algorithms analyze engine diagnostics, identifying potential failures weeks before they occur. This proactive approach reduces roadside breakdowns by 75% while extending equipment life through timely interventions.

AI-powered dynamic routing adjusts paths in real-time based on traffic conditions, weather patterns, and delivery priorities. Unlike static routing that plans trips days in advance, dynamic systems respond to changing conditions instantly. Companies report 20% improvements in on-time delivery rates after implementing these systems.

The next frontier involves autonomous driving assistance that enhances rather than replaces human drivers. Current systems provide lane-keeping assistance, automatic emergency braking, and fatigue detection that reduce accidents by 40%. As technology advances, platooning capabilities will allow multiple trucks to travel in automated convoys, reducing fuel consumption through aerodynamic drafting while maintaining safety through vehicle-to-vehicle communication.

Building Financial Resilience in Trucking Operations

Financial management often determines which trucking companies thrive versus merely survive during industry disruptions. Companies with robust financial planning weather storms that bankrupt competitors lacking similar preparation.

Strategic financial planning for uncertain markets

Cash flow management requires particular attention in trucking due to extended payment cycles and variable expenses. Successful operators maintain 60-90 days of operating expenses in reserve, allowing them to navigate customer payment delays without compromising operations. This buffer also enables strategic decisions like bulk fuel purchases during price dips or equipment upgrades when dealers offer discounts.

Cost control extends beyond obvious expenses like fuel and labor. Hidden costs in detention time, empty miles, and maintenance inefficiencies often equal 10-15% of revenue. Companies tracking these metrics through comprehensive financial systems identify improvement opportunities that competitors miss.

Third-party logistics partnerships

Strategic 3PL relationships provide flexibility during demand fluctuations without fixed asset investments. Rather than maintaining excess capacity for peak seasons, companies leverage 3PL partners to handle overflow while focusing internal resources on core routes. This approach reduces capital requirements by 40% compared to full self-operation models.

Successful 3PL integration requires careful partner selection based on service quality, financial stability, and cultural fit. Companies should maintain relationships with multiple providers to prevent dependency while negotiating volume-based pricing that improves with scale. Regular performance reviews using key metrics like on-time delivery and damage rates keep partners accountable while identifying improvement opportunities.

The Growing Cannabis Industry

Marijuana, also known as cannabis, has been consumed around the globe for around 3000 years. Since its legalization in California, the extraction of the plant has increased rapidly. Due to the recreational and medicinal benefits of marijuana, the plant has gained societal acceptance around the world.

The increased social acceptance worldwide has caused the sale of marijuana to go up by almost 50%. Considering only the USA, sales reached an amazing $1.5 billion in 2013. As more and more dispensaries open up in California, an increase in the extraction and packaging of marijuana is inevitable.

Marijuana Distribution

Dispensaries get the marijuana from farmers who grow the plant or local dealers, and some of them even take it from illegal sources. In countries and states in which marijuana is legal, the process of cultivation starts with getting a permit from the government. These certificates are provided to the dispensaries for specific purposes only. A valid reason has to be given to prove that the marijuana that has been cultivated will be used solely for medical purposes and sold only to those who have verification from a doctor.

Once the government has allowed the cultivation of the plant, the next big step is the transportation of the cultivated plant from the farm or the area where it has been grown to the dispensary or the storage area. This carries a high risk of theft from local dealers who illegally deal with marijuana. Alongside, the transportation has to be cleared by legal authorities to ensure that the transportation process is safely handled without any problems with the police or any authority. Therefore, most cultivators seek official permission from the government in which either the authorities are informed, or a certificate allowing the transportation of the psychoactive substance is granted.

Marijuana Cultivation

Once the cultivated plant is successfully transported, it is ready to be sold and given to the patients requiring it. The records of how much marijuana is grown, sold, or destroyed in any way are all kept in the bookkeeping records of the dispensary or firm that is dealing in marijuana.

Along with the legalization of the medicinal use of marijuana, some states and countries like the Netherlands and some parts of the USA have legalized the use of cannabis for recreational purposes. The state laws define who can cultivate marijuana and who will be dealing with it. These laws may vary from state to state, and different countries will have different laws. For example, the law in Alaska will permit both recreational and medicinal use of marijuana along with providing documents that will allow cultivation. On the other hand, the law in Arizona defines that marijuana can only be used for medicinal purposes, and only registered dispensaries will be able to cultivate the plant.
